International 24-Hour Clock
A timekeeping convention that runs from 00:00 to 23:59, eliminating the need for AM and PM designations, widely used in military, aviation, and international contexts.
Aspirin
A medication used to reduce pain, fever, inflammation, and prevent blood clots.
Stat
An abbreviation for the Latin term "statim," meaning immediately, often used in medical orders for urgent procedures or medications.
Unscored Tablets
Tablets without a scored line, which are not meant to be split or divided before taking.
